On this day in 19th October 2020, MS Dhoni became the first player in IPL history to play 200 matches. The game was scheduled at Sheikh Zayed Stadium in Abu Dhabi where Dhoni led his CSK team against RR. The 200th game for Dhoni did not go off to plan for CSK. They totally collapsed and could score only 125 runs. Dhoni played a steady knock, scoring 28 runs from 28 balls, and Ravindra Jadeja remained unbeaten with 35 runs to help CSK set a modest target. Rajasthan Royals chased the target with ease. Jos Buttler's magnificent 70 off 48 balls and Steve Smith's 26 helped RR win the game with 16 balls to spare. This loss ensured CSK did not make it to the playoffs, which happened only rarely during Dhoni's tenure. But Dhoni and CSK were back the following season as they won their fourth IPL title in 2021. He has led the CSK franchise to five titles since its inception. Dhoni has played 264 matches in IPL. He made 5,243 runs with an average of 39.13. While keeping wickets, he took 152 catches and made 42 stumpings. Although Dhoni resigned as CSK captain last year, he still happens to be there as a mentor and playing member of the team, under the new skipper of the side, Ruturaj Gaikwad. It is yet to be seen what role Dhoni will play in the IPL 2025 season.
